Arlington County is the most densely concentrated center of defense contracting and federal technology services in the United States, with the Pentagon, Amazon HQ2, Boeing's global headquarters, and RTX Corporation creating an employment base that generates a $714.7 billion metropolitan GDP shared with Washington D.C. and surrounding jurisdictions. The county's compact 26 square miles across the Potomac River from the nation's capital host a concentration of Fortune 500 headquarters, government contractors, and technology companies that drives one of the highest median household incomes of any county in the United States. Arlington's Metro-accessible corridors from Rosslyn through Ballston and from Crystal City through National Landing provide walkable, transit-oriented commercial districts that attract companies seeking proximity to federal decision-makers.

Dominant Industries in Arlington

Defense and Government Contracting

Arlington hosts the Pentagon, headquarters of the United States Department of Defense, and serves as the corporate home for Boeing (Fortune 500, global headquarters at 929 Long Bridge Drive) and RTX Corporation (Fortune 500 #54, formerly Raytheon Technologies). The county's proximity to the Pentagon and federal agencies makes it the premier location for defense contractors, with Lockheed Martin, Deloitte Federal, and Accenture Federal Services maintaining major Arlington offices that serve Department of Defense and intelligence community procurement.

Technology and Cloud Computing

Amazon's HQ2 at National Landing represents a $2.5 billion investment projected to create 25,000 jobs by 2030 in Arlington, making it one of the largest corporate expansions in the Washington D.C. metropolitan area. The county's technology sector extends beyond Amazon to include Bloomberg Government, Palantir Technologies, and hundreds of cybersecurity, AI, and enterprise software companies drawn to the intersection of government procurement and private-sector innovation.

Professional and Consulting Services

Arlington hosts major offices for Accenture, Deloitte, and numerous management consulting firms that serve federal agencies and defense contractors across the Potomac in Washington D.C. The county's concentration of government-facing consulting operations generates deep demand for specialized technology, cybersecurity, data analytics, and compliance services from subcontractors and vendor partners throughout Northern Virginia.

Nonprofit and Association Headquarters

Arlington hosts hundreds of national and international nonprofit organizations, trade associations, and advocacy groups that locate in the county for proximity to Congress, federal agencies, and the diplomatic community in Washington D.C. Organizations including the Nature Conservancy, the National Science Foundation (headquartered in Alexandria but with Arlington presence), and numerous defense and technology trade associations maintain operations in Arlington's Rosslyn-Ballston corridor.

Hospitality and Tourism

Arlington National Cemetery draws approximately 3 million visitors annually, and the county's proximity to the National Mall, Smithsonian museums, and Washington D.C. monuments makes it a major base for tourism-related hospitality businesses. The Crystal City, Pentagon City, and Rosslyn hotel districts serve business travelers, government visitors, and tourists who use Arlington as a home base for exploring the capital region.

Key Neighborhoods

National Landing and Crystal City

National Landing hosts Amazon's HQ2 campus, transforming the Crystal City and Pentagon City area into one of the most significant corporate development zones in the Washington D.C. region, with new office towers, retail, and residential construction creating a modern mixed-use district anchored by the world's largest e-commerce and cloud computing company.

Rosslyn

Rosslyn's skyline of office towers along the Potomac River hosts defense contractors, consulting firms, law offices, and media companies including the Gannett/USA Today headquarters, with direct Metro access and views of the Georgetown waterfront and Washington D.C. monuments making it one of Arlington's premier commercial addresses.

Ballston and Virginia Square

The Ballston corridor hosts the National Science Foundation's former headquarters location, DARPA, and a mix of technology startups, government contractors, and retail businesses along the Orange and Silver Metro lines, with Ballston Quarter providing a redeveloped commercial anchor for the neighborhood.

Pentagon and Pentagon City

The Pentagon, the world's largest office building with approximately 26,000 employees, anchors a commercial district that includes the Fashion Centre at Pentagon City, defense industry offices, and hospitality businesses serving the massive daily workforce and visitor traffic generated by the Department of Defense.

Arlington National Cemetery

Historical

Arlington National Cemetery is the nation's most hallowed military burial ground, with more than 400,000 service members and their families interred across 639 acres overlooking the Potomac River and the Washington D.C. skyline. The cemetery draws approximately 3 million visitors annually who come to witness the Changing of the Guard at the Tomb of the Unknown Soldier, pay respects at President John F. Kennedy's gravesite and its eternal flame, and explore the grounds that include the graves of veterans from every American conflict since the Civil War. Hotels, tour operators, and hospitality businesses throughout Arlington benefit from the cemetery's role as one of the most visited sites in the Washington D.C. metropolitan area.

Marine Corps War Memorial (Iwo Jima)

Historical

The Marine Corps War Memorial, commonly known as the Iwo Jima Memorial, depicts the iconic flag-raising on Mount Suribachi during the Battle of Iwo Jima in 1945 and honors all Marines who have died in defense of the United States since 1775. The memorial in Arlington Ridge Park offers panoramic views of the Washington D.C. skyline, including the Lincoln Memorial, Washington Monument, and Capitol Building, making it one of the most photographed sites in the capital region. Hotels, tour operators, and transportation services throughout Arlington benefit from the memorial's role as a must-visit destination often combined with Arlington National Cemetery and the nearby Netherlands Carillon.

Pentagon and 9/11 Memorial

Historical

The Pentagon, headquarters of the United States Department of Defense, is the world's largest office building by floor area, housing approximately 26,000 military and civilian employees across 6.5 million square feet. The adjacent National 9/11 Pentagon Memorial honors the 184 people killed in the September 11, 2001 attack with 184 illuminated memorial benches arranged by the victims' ages. Hotels, tour operators, and hospitality businesses throughout Arlington benefit from the Pentagon's iconic status and the memorial's role as a contemplative destination for visitors paying respects.

Theodore Roosevelt Island

Natural

Theodore Roosevelt Island is an 88.5-acre nature preserve in the Potomac River accessible from a footbridge in Arlington, featuring 2.5 miles of hiking trails through swamp, marsh, and upland forest habitats and a 17-foot bronze statue of President Theodore Roosevelt in a memorial plaza. The island provides a natural escape from the surrounding urban landscape and serves as a destination for hikers, joggers, and nature enthusiasts seeking river views and wildlife observation minutes from downtown Arlington and Georgetown. Hotels, outdoor recreation businesses, and cultural tourism operators throughout Arlington benefit from the island's role as a unique urban wilderness experience.

Machine-Readable Product Data

AI agents parse structured data, not visual pages. Your business needs schema markup, API-accessible inventory, and conversational attributes so agents can discover and evaluate what you offer.

Protocol Integration

The four agent commerce protocols (UCP by Google, ACP by OpenAI/Stripe, MCP by Anthropic, and AP2) are the rails agents use to transact. Being discoverable means speaking their language.

Real-Time Accuracy

Agents skip businesses with stale pricing or unavailable inventory. Real-time accuracy in your product and service data is table stakes for agent-mediated commerce.

Trust Signals for Agents

AI agents evaluate reliability before recommending. Guarantees, return policies, service-level commitments, and verified reviews need to be formatted so agents can read and act on them.
